Keys with chips are a security device
Despite Honda's claim that its keyless entry system is among the most secure in the industry researchers have discovered a security flaw. The flaw, which is known as "Rolling-Pwn" could allow attackers to remotely start and lock or unlock a vehicle. It operates in a similar way to Bluetooth replay attacks against Tesla vehicles.
In Honda vehicles the immobilizer counter syncs each time consecutive lock and unlock commands are carried out. This means that no two vehicles have the same transponder key. However, researchers have reported that this flaw has allowed them to start and unlock various Honda models.
Researchers were able obtain the codes for authentication of the car through listening to the keyless entry system's signals. They were successful in unlocking and starting several Honda models, including Accord 2021, after they had the codes. Honda has not yet replied to the allegations. However, The Drive independently verified the vulnerability.

Transponder keys were first introduced in 1985 by General Motors. This technology has revolutionized the security standards in the automobile industry. About 75% of automobiles are equipped with a chip inside the key. They are part of an anti-theft system that stops unauthorised vehicles from starting. They can also be used with garage doors and gates.
Today, most cars come with electronic keys that have transponder chips. These keys are used to prevent theft and safeguard your personal belongings. They function just like key fobs but are programmed to an exact model.
